Introducing Dr. Emilio Chuvieco
|
Dr. Emilio Chuvieco, a professor of Geography at the University of Alcala in Spain will be visiting the Department for the next six months, as the second half of his sabbatical year. Dr. Chuvieco is a leading authority on fire and remote sensing in Mediterranean ecosystems.
His research interests focus on remote sensing of environmental processes, with special emphasis on fire related issues. Dr. Chuvieco has been the principal investigator of several European and national projects focused on estimation of fuel moisture content, fuel type mapping (optical and lidar sensors), fire risk assessment, and post-fire effects (burned land mapping and burn severity discrimination). Dr. Chuvieco will be collaborating with colleagues in the Department on global processes associated with wildland fires, with a focus on fire occurrence as a result of human factors, the effects of global climate change on future fire scenarios and effects of fire on land use and atmospheric changes.
